Pre-requisites:
- Microsoft 365 Business or Enterprise Plan
Duration: 5 days
Module 1: Introduction to Microsoft Power Automate
- Understanding the concept of automation and its benefits.
- Overview of Power Automate and its capabilities.
- Exploring the Power Automate interface and environment.
Module 2: Building Your First Flow
- Creating a simple flow using pre-built templates.
- Connecting to different apps and services like Microsoft 365, SharePoint, and more.
- Defining triggers and actions within a flow
Module 3: Variables and data types
- Variables
- Data types
- Arrays and Objects
- Parsing JSON
Module 4: Data Integration and Transformation
- Transforming and formatting data between different systems.
- Working with arrays, collections, and data manipulation functions.
- Integrating data sources like, Excel and Outlook
Module 5: Flow Design and Logic
- Iteration and Loops
- Understanding conditions and control statements in flows.
- Creating branching and conditional logic within workflows.
- Using expressions and variables to manipulate data.
Module 6: Approvals
- Types of Approval Overview
- Creating Approval
- Adaptive Cards to customize form approval
Module 7: API – HTTP Actions and Triggers
- Users, Entra ID , Groups
- Outlook
- App Registration
- HTTP connectors
Module 8: Security and Compliance
- Data Security with secure inputs/outputs
- Co-ownership and sharing flows
- Run-only Users
- Limitations of Power Automate
- Monitoring of active flows
Module 8: Environment and Solutions
- Overview
- Creating environment and solutions
- Versioning of flows
- Run a Child Flow
- Environment Variables and Deployment
Module 9: Best Practices
- Flow optimization
- Naming convention
- Analytics
- Documentation
- Notes, Description and Comments


